Netflix has confirmed some wonderful news today!

Fans of the hit sitcom Brooklyn Nine-Nine have been patiently waiting to hear when the streaming platform would be launching its final season in the UK and Ireland.

The eighth and final season of the police-based comedy has already aired in many places around the world. The 10 brand new episodes initially launched in the United States in August 2021 and wrapped the following month with a heartwarming finale.

Are you a huge Gavin and Stacey fan? Well, we have some exciting news for you!

Two of the show’s biggest stars will soon be reuniting for a very special TV series!

Alison Steadman and Larry Lamb, who played Gavin’s beloved parents Pam and Mick in the BBC comedy show, are teaming up and will be heading back to Wales once more – but this time, as themselves.

Credit: UKTV

Alison & Larry: Billericay to Barry will see Alison and Larry take a trip down memory lane as they embark on the road trip that both the Shipman and West families did many times throughout Gavin and Stacey. 

The pair will travel from Billericay in Essex to Barry Island in Wales. Across three episodes, audiences will be delighted to see the iconic duo once again as they reminisce about their time on-screen together. Alison and Larry will also be making a few pit stops along their journey, which will stretch 210 miles.

Five well-known faces will be brushing up on their Irish skills as they head to Irish college in the heart of Donegal Gaeltacht. 

RTÉ’s new series Réaltaí na Gaeltachta is sending five familiar faces to Coláiste Bhríde, Rann na Feirste to take on the challenge of re-learning the Irish language.

Among the stars heading back to Irish class is TikTok sensation Lauren Whelan, known for her make-up and fashion content. The Carlow native has racked up an impressive 1.6M followers on TikTok since joining the app in 2018.

Joining Lauren is sports broadcaster Des Cahill, writer Amanda Brunker, comedian Fred Cooke and Mayo footballer-turned-AFL-player Oisín Mullin. 

The group will each spend one week living with a Bean an Tí as real students with classes, céilís and obair bhaile! At the end of the week, the ultimate test awaits: have they all got what it takes to become Réaltaí na Gaeltachta?  

Under the watchful eye of Bean an Tí Caitlín Nóra Frainc, Des, Fred, and Oisín share a room in the boys' house. Meanwhile in the girls' house, Amanda and Lauren are right at home with Bean an tí Maighread Mhic Grianna and her granddaughter Aisling.   

With the help of Múinteoir Niall Ó Sluain and a host of locals, the five students immerse themselves in the summer college experience complete with classes, céilís and plenty of craic agus ceol.

Each day the students follow a traditional Irish college timetable – classes in the morning, followed by busy afternoons of activities as Gaeilge which include singing, dancing and kayaking. 

At the end of the week, each student will build up to a ‘scrúdú béil’ (oral exam) to see just how much their grasp of the Irish language has grown. With a prize-giving at the talent show at the end of the week.
